It will be fine, just try not to let the battery die out and when you get it, try to give It around 8-12 hours charge completely.
It's only a battery and it can be replaced. And remember that Lithium-ion batteries have a high resistance to building a "memory". Rule of thumb, try not to let it die completely and every once in a blue moon, drain it completely (though not past the fallout point) and Charge fully for a minimum of 8-12 hours. Lithium Batteries are a very difficult thing to mess up due to the fact that most have a sort of limiting chip to keep from over-charging and failing when loss of power. Best way to enjoy it: Charge it when its low, use it when it's not, and enjoy the phone without getting frustrated over the battery.
